BAE Systems to Highlight Affordable, Versatile Solutions at Navy League Sea Air Space Exposition
ARLINGTON, Va.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--BAE Systems will showcase products and capabilities that offer affordable, versatile solutions at the Navy League Sea Air Space Exposition, April 16-18 at the Gaylord Hotel and Convention Center in National Harbor, Md.
Media representatives are invited to visit the BAE Systems exhibit (booth #537) and www.baesystems.com/sas to learn about cost-effective technologies, equipment and services that mitigate emerging challenges and enable success in reaching the objectives of the nation's maritime strategy, including:
Readiness and modernization
From preparation and training programs to maintenance, repair, overhaul, and enhancement services, BAE Systems supports the operational readiness of the U.S. Navy’s fleet as a leading provider of non-nuclear ship repair, maintenance, and modernization services. Products and services to be highlighted include maritime armor, obsolescence management systems, cruiser modernization programs, and dry dock services.
Maritime C4I
BAE Systems designs, develops, integrates and installs the U.S. Navy’s core Intelligence, Surveillance, Reconnaissance, and Targeting solution, the Distributed Common Ground System – Navy (DCGS-N). DCGS-N provides the U.S. Navy with robust processing and exploitation capabilities for intelligence, surveillance, reconnaissance and targeting. Products and services on display will include the Artisan 3D radar, Intelligence Carry-On Program (ICOP), and the Meteorology and Oceanography Carry-On Prototype.
Situational awareness
BAE Systems will highlight a unique High Frequency Over-The-Horizon radar (HFSWR) capability, which provides coverage beyond conventional line of sight radars. Incorporating a number of technological innovations, an HFSWR system provides enhanced availability of accurate information with rapid updates, reducing the need for expensive air and sea patrols.
Power projection
BAE Systems develops technology to support power projection and provides the U.S. Navy with reliable effect capabilities that meet mission requirements for advanced weapon systems. Products and services on display will include the Electromagnetic Railgun, Advanced Gun System Lite, Advanced Precision Kill Weapon System and other precision munitions.
Sea control and force protection
BAE Systems supports weapon system technology and platform developments to meet challenging mission requirements and provides a sea-based layer of defense for U.S. and allied security needs. The company is developing advanced directed-energy systems including the Tactical Laser System, which couples a solid-state high-energy laser with existing U.S. Navy gun mounts to provide extremely precise targeting and counter-material disabling effects. Products and services highlighted include the 25-millimeter Mk 38 Mod 2, 57-millimeter Mk295/296 ammunition, AN/SQQ-32(V)4 mine hunting sonar system, and Archerfish mine neutralizer.
